Transaction 21116121c4a905f93f2045e70b2b0d93e98e7eea2c6f23645b1d95f283352c04
1 Input
2 Outputs
- 21116121c4a905f93f2045e70b2b0d93e98e7eea2c6f23645b1d95f283352c04:0
- 21116121c4a905f93f2045e70b2b0d93e98e7eea2c6f23645b1d95f283352c04:1
value 300000000
address 18PUVSvFZRfFGt97kT7fPaz2g5uKyn9V3Z
value 702334800
address 14BMY47UaS3BhhCG2Rpd6e8jAupCVJ7t2m